When Maud Hart Lovelace published Betsy-Tacy, her first children's book, in 1940, she never intended to write an entire series. But readers loved the book so much they begged for more stories -- and now, sixty years and nine books later, there are almost 800,000 copies of the Betsy-Tacy books in print.
